High Protein Slow Cooker Garlic Butter Beef Bites

Tender beef bites cooked in garlic and butter, perfect for busy days, offering a satisfying high-protein meal with minimal effort.
Prep Time 15 minutes
Cook Time 6 hours
Total Time 6 hours 15 minutes
Servings: 4 servings
Course: Main Course
Cuisine: American
Calories: 400

Ingredients
  

Main Ingredients
  • 2 pounds sirloin or stew meat, cut into bite-sized chunks Sirloin is preferred, but stew meat will work.
  • 1/2 cup unsalted butter Use good quality butter for a luscious flavor.
  • 8 cloves garlic, minced Peeled and finely chopped.
  • 1 teaspoon salt
  • 1 teaspoon black pepper
  • 1 teaspoon paprika or chili powder (optional) For added spice.
  • 1 sprig fresh parsley for garnish (optional) Used for presentation.

Method
 

Preparation
  1. Chop the beef into bite-sized chunks, about the size of a ping-pong ball.
  2. Peeled and finely chop the garlic.
  3. Melt the butter in the microwave until just soft.
  4. Toss the beef, garlic, melted butter, salt, pepper, and spices into the slow cooker and stir well.
Cooking
  1. Cover and cook on low for 6 hours or high for 4 hours.
  2. Serve hot, optionally drizzled with the garlic butter juices.

Notes

Feel free to experiment with different cuts of meat or add soy sauce for extra flavor. These beef bites are excellent for meal prep and can be frozen for later.
